Check reminder creation time

Lets you pick a reminder from a specific list and see what time of day you created it.

Find Reminders
Searches for the reminders in your library that match the given criteria. Allows for sorting, changing the order, and limiting the number passed as a result.

Choose from List
Presents a menu of the items passed as input to the action and outputs the user’s selection. Prompt The instruction provided when the list is presented. Select Multiple When enabled, multiple items may be chosen from the list.

Get Details of Files
Extracts information from the file, including file size, file extension, creation date, last modified date, and name.
Get Time Between Dates
Subtracts the specified date from the date passed into the action. For example, this action could get the number of minutes from now until a calendar event passed in as input.
